3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
What makes a compliment truly shine, and what can make it fall flat?
Factors That Improve Quality:
- Specific Praise: Instead of saying “You’re a great artist,” say “I loved how you made my eyes pop with that smoky eyeshadow!”
- Mentioning the Impact: How did their makeup make you feel? “I felt so confident and beautiful for the event.”
- Acknowledging Their Skill: “Your blending technique is incredible!”
- Showing Gratitude: A simple “Thank you so much” goes a long way.
- Timeliness: A compliment given soon after their service feels more impactful.
Factors That Reduce Quality:
- Vagueness: “You did a good job.” This doesn’t tell them what you liked.
- Insincerity: Compliments that sound forced or fake can be awkward.
- Comparing Them: “You’re much better than my last makeup artist.” This can put them on the spot.
- Focusing Only on Yourself: While it’s good to say how you felt, also acknowledge their talent.
- Being Demanding: “You should have done X instead.” This is not a compliment.
